How we calculate these estimates
Estimates derived from web research on streetlegal.store, which specializes in premium street-legal automotive performance parts like exhaust systems and tuning kits priced between $200-$1000, indicating a budget-to-midrange market positioning in the automotive accessories vertical. Assumed store maturity as mid-tier (1-3 years old) with low brand recognition based on limited online mentions. Used industry benchmarks for automotive ecommerce: average conversion rate of 2-3%[1][2][4], AOV of $250-400 reflecting product mix[2][7], traffic composition of 25% organic, 15% paid, 30% direct, 15% social, 15% referral typical for niche verticals[1][4][6]. Total traffic estimated at 10k monthly visitors for small niche stores via comparison to similar domains using public traffic estimation methods[5][6][10]. Domain authority inferred as low (under 30) due to no visible high SEO rankings, prioritizing direct and paid channels. Revenue calculated as total_traffic * conversion_rate * AOV. Geographic focus assumed US-centric (USD pricing, street-legal compliance emphasis). Adjusted for 2026 ecommerce growth trends in performance parts sector from performance metrics.
